[0022] Example 1
[0023] A ditching and sowing cultivation method for rice stubble wheat with semi-no-tillage machine includes the following steps:
[0024] 1. Crops layout and selection of wheat varieties
[0025] Early-maturing rice stubble fields, that is, stubble rice fields from the end of September to early October, choose to plant semi-winter wheat such as Yangmai 158 or Zhoumai 22; medium and late sown late japonica rice stubble, from mid-late October to early November Late-sown late japonica rice stubble fields, choose to plant spring wheat; in mid-to-late November, stubble the rice fields, sown early spring wheat.
[0026] 2. Sowing amount and total fertilization
[0027] In the first ten days of October, stubble the paddy field and sown semi-winter wheat fields.
